Common Issues and Errors Related to tBar7.dll
DLL files, despite their significant role in system functionality, can sometimes trigger system error messages. The subsequent list features some the most common DLL error messages that users may encounter.
- TBar7.dll not found: This error message suggests that the DLL file required for a certain operation or program is not present in your system. It may have been unintentionally removed during a software update or system cleanup.
- TBar7.dll could not be loaded: This error signifies that the system encountered an issue while trying to load the DLL file. Possible reasons include the DLL being missing, the presence of an outdated version, or conflicts with other DLL files in the system.
- Cannot register tBar7.dll: This denotes a failure in the system's attempt to register the DLL file, which might occur if the DLL file is damaged, if the system lacks the necessary permissions, or if there's a conflict with another registered DLL.
- TBar7.dll is either not designed to run on Windows or it contains an error: This error suggests that the DLL file may not be built to run on your current version of Windows, or it might be corrupted. A possible cause could be a mismatch in system architecture - for example, trying to use a 64-bit DLL on a 32-bit system.
- The file tBar7.dll is missing: The specified DLL file couldn't be found. It may have been unintentionally deleted or moved from its original location.

Run a System File Checker (SFC) to Fix the TBar7.dll Error
In this guide, we will fix tBar7.dll errors by scanning Windows system files.
-
Press the Windows key.
-
Type
Command Prompt
in the search bar. -
Right-click on Command Prompt and select Run as administrator.
-
In the Command Prompt window, type
sfc /scannow
and press Enter. -
Allow the System File Checker to scan your system for errors.
